Reasons to consider the AMD Radeon RX 5700 XT
- Videocard is newer: launch date 1 year(s) 6 month(s) later
- Around 7% higher core clock speed: 1605 MHz vs 1506 MHz
- Around 11% higher boost clock speed: 1905 MHz vs 1709 MHz
- 2.2x more texture fill rate: 304.8 GT/s vs 136.7 GTexel / s
- Around 33% higher maximum memory size: 8 GB vs 6 GB
- Around 2%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Car Chase Offscreen (Frames): 14699 vs 14345
- Around 2% better performance in GFXBench 4.0 - Car Chase Offscreen (Fps): 14699 vs 14345

Reasons to consider the NVIDIA GeForce GTX 1060 6 GB Rev. 2
- Around 88% lower typical power consumption: 120 Watt vs 225 Watt
